Adam Levine and Behati Prinsloo packed on the PDA during their first joint red carpet appearance since his flirty DM scandal.

The Maroon 5 frontman couldn’t keep his hands off his wife of eight years while attending the 2023 Vanity Fair Oscar party Sunday.

Levine, 43, rocked a black suit and a platinum buzzcut while putting his arm around Prinsloo, 34, and kissing her cheek.

The former Victoria’s Secret model was all smiles at the Grammy winner’s side as she wore a sequined gown.



The duo’s glam outing came nearly two months after Prinsloo gave birth to baby No. 3.

The couple, who have yet to reveal their infant’s name or sex, are also the parents of daughters Dusty, 6, and Gio, 5.

During Prinsloo’s pregnancy in 2022, Levine made headlines for sending inappropriate Instagram messages to Sumner Stroh, Alyson Rose and more women.

Screenshots of the alleged DMs featured Levine complimenting the models’ “absurd … hourglass” bodies, calling them “unreal.”

While the musician denied having physical affairs, he did apologize for “cross[ing] the line” with his social media behavior.

“I used poor judgment in speaking with anyone other than my wife in ANY kind of flirtatious manner,” he wrote at the time.

“I have addressed that and taken proactive steps to remedy this with my family.”

Levine went on to call himself “naive and stupid,” concluding, “I will never make [this mistake] again. I take full responsibility. We will get through it. And we will get through it together.”

He has not spoken about the scandal since.

Prinsloo, for her part, stayed silent when news broke — but did put on a united front with Levine on beach trips, school pickups and more.

The duo have been married since 2014, starting their family two years later.

Levine gave some insight into the “zone defense” they play while parenting in a Ryan Seacrest interview earlier this month.

He called fatherhood “chaos,” clarifying that it’s “awesome” and he “love[s] it.”
